Output e93d59166280b845fc42e4b481286caa9e37c1af26d289ccd162b5ff3d072356:1

value
34262
script pubkey
OP_0 OP_PUSHBYTES_20 08587363eb2d550093285da7cb2770e5373022b5
address
bc1qppv8xclt942spyegtknukfmsu5mnqg44uuw5ea
transaction
e93d59166280b845fc42e4b481286caa9e37c1af26d289ccd162b5ff3d072356
spent
true